oracle11g - Appending trailing zeros to a oracle number in Oracle -
i need format number data type in oracle follows:
problem statement:
-> append trailing zeros atm_card-number length 14 my attempt:
select to_char(atm_card_nbr,'9999999999999900')as new_atm_nbr,atm_card_key atm_card_dm length(translate(to_char(atm_card_nbr),'1234567890.-','1234567890'))=14; result:

i've gone through several oracle related online sites not find correct result. so, how can correct result?
thanks in advance!
select rpad(to_char(atm_card_nbr),16,'0') new_atm_nbr, atm_card_key atm_card_dm length(translate(to_char(atm_card_nbr),'1234567890.-','1234567890'))=14;
Comments
Post a Comment